1. Eiffel Tower
Easily the most popular tourist attraction in Paris that is well known all over the world. There is no Paris tour without seeing the beauty of Eiffel Tower. It is also one of the most visited monuments in the entire world with like 7 million visitors per year.
Eiffel tower is about 324 meters high (or 1063 ft) and is the tallest structure in Paris. Eiffel tower was constructed in 1889 by Gustave Eiffel and it was the entrance to a world fair. It was originally supposed to be demolished later.
This tower has three floors. There are elevators available on every level but if you want to take stairs from floor one to floor two, you can even take the stairs which are of 674 steps. On the third floor which is at about 275 meters you can see the office of Gustave Eiffel.
Eiffel tower is a must visit place in Paris, the surroundings are absolutely beautiful and you can take great pictures here.
2. Over 100 Museums Including Louvre Museum
The Louvre is one of the world's most visited art museum and is also the most popular. The historic buildings in Louvre used to be former royal palaces. The area is covered with 210,000 square meters and 60,600 is for the art exhibitions.
You will find collections from the world's most famous artists here including Leonardo da Vinci's Mona Lisa. Yes the original Mona Lisa is here. Here's a fun fact: There are over 380,000 art pieces in Louvre and it is impossible to see it all in one day.

3. Champs Elysées / Arc of Triumph
It is a 1.2 mile long street which is located in the center of Paris and it is world's most recognizable avenue. This avenue has a number of luxury shops, cafes, restaurants and theaters.
Arc of Triumph is also located here which is a huge triumphal arch built in the 19th century. It is world's largest monument of its kind. There are beauty sculptures built on its pillars. This arch was commissioned by Napoleon and is dedicated to the armies of the Revolution and the Empire.
4. Cathédrale Notre-Dame de Paris
Notre-Dame is a world class monument located in the heart of Paris. Notre-Dame was founded in the year 1163 by King Louis IX and Bishop Maurice de Sully,
The cathedral was created in Gothic style with some later additions that shows transition to High Gothic style.
The meaning of Note-Dame de Paris is "Our Lady of Paris". It is built on the island in the heart of Paris named Île-de-la-Cité. The cathedral has amazing architecture elements of the medieval times that is amazing to see.
Recently in April 2019 the cathedral caught fire and was damaged. Currently work is going on to restore the cathedral to its original state.
5. Montmartre & Sacre-Coeur
Montmartre is located at the highest point of Paris that shows an amazing view of Paris. It used to be a very popular spot for world famous artists. Artists like Picasso and Van Gogh found inspiration here.
The streets and atmosphere here is absolutely breathtaking with amazing shops, cafes and restaurants. You will have a great time here. You will come across a lot of artists even today doing their work in Montmartre as they find inspiration here.
Sacre-Coeur is located in Montmartre and it is also known as The Basilica of the Sacred Heart of Paris.
It is a Roman catholic church that looks like a cake, and it is also nicknamed as that. It is dedicated to the Sacred Heart of Jesus. Sacre-Coeur is indeed an architectural marvel.

10. Pere Lachaise Cemetery
It is world's most visited cemetery and it is the resting place for many well known people including Jim Morrison, Oscar Wilde, Balzac and Edith Piaf. This cemetery also has many sculptures that you can enjoy and they are truly a work of art. This cemetery was established in 1804 and is also the world's largest cemetery. Pere Lachaise Cemetery is covered in over 100 acres and is pretty big.
